===== Botches ===== | ===== Botches ===== | ||
Normally if none of your dice roll a 7 or higher, your character simply fails. If any dice on such a failed roll come up 1s, you've botched. A botch is an unfortunate result; not only does your character fail the action, but she does so rather significantly.
